Metabolic Cost and Exercise Intensity During Active Virtual Reality Gaming
Dulce H Gomez1, James R Bagley1, Nicole Bolter1
1Department of Kinesiology, College of Health & Social Sciences, San Francisco State University , San Francisco, California.
Active virtual reality games (AVRGs) significantly increase oxygen consumption (VO2), with intensity varying by game. While some AVRGs meet vigorous exercise intensity guidelines, perceived exertion ratings were lower than objective measures.
Area of Science:
- Exercise Physiology
- Virtual Reality Technology
- Sports Science
Background:
- Active virtual reality games (AVRGs) are emerging as a novel form of physical activity.
- Understanding the exercise intensity of AVRGs is crucial for their integration into fitness programs.
Purpose of the Study:
- To investigate the exercise intensity of selected AVRGs using physiological measures.
- To compare AVRG intensities against American College of Sports Medicine (ACSM) guidelines.
Main Methods:
- Oxygen consumption (VO2), heart rate (HR), and rating of perceived exertion (RPE) were measured in 41 participants during rest and gameplay.
- Three AVRGs—Thrill of the Fight (TOF), Audioshield (AS), and Holopoint (HP)—were played for 10 minutes each.
Main Results:
- All AVRGs significantly elevated HR and VO2 compared to rest.
- TOF, HP, and AS were classified as vigorous, moderate-to-vigorous, and moderate intensity, respectively, based on %VO2 reserve (%VO2R) and metabolic equivalents (METs).
- RPE categorized TOF as moderate intensity, while HP and AS were classified as light intensity.
Conclusions:
- AVRGs can elicit significant, game-dependent increases in energy expenditure.
- Discrepancies exist between RPE and objective measures (%VO2R, METs) for AVRG intensity.
- Findings can inform the development of exercise programs utilizing AVRGs for consumers and fitness professionals.

Exercise Stress Test
Exercise stress testing, commonly known as a treadmill test, is a noninvasive procedure used to evaluate cardiovascular function and diagnose heart conditions.
Definition
An exercise stress test measures the heart's response to exertion using a treadmill or stationary bicycle. Chest electrodes record the heart's electrical activity through an ECG, and blood pressure is monitored regularly.
